A. Cortey is a scholar working on Hematology,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and Physiology. According to data from OpenAlex, A. Cortey has authored 54 papers receiving a total of 342 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 33 papers in Hematology, 32 papers in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and 19 papers in Physiology. Recurrent topics in A. Cortey’s work include Blood groups and transfusion (32 papers), Neonatal Health and Biochemistry (18 papers) and Erythrocyte Function and Pathophysiology (16 papers). A. Cortey is often cited by papers focused on Blood groups and transfusion (32 papers), Neonatal Health and Biochemistry (18 papers) and Erythrocyte Function and Pathophysiology (16 papers). A. Cortey collaborates with scholars based in France, Monaco and Morocco. A. Cortey's co-authors include B. Carbonne, Agnès Mailloux, Émeline Maisonneuve, Y. Brossard and Stéphanie Friszer and has published in prestigious journals such as Obstetrics and Gynecology, Pediatric Research and Ultrasound in Obstetrics and Gynecology.
